Funded projects were evaluated with the possibility of shaping future investment at Sussex&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Some of the outcomes from the projects include&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ong><a href=\"https:\/\/profiles.sussex.ac.uk\/p215677-luis-ponce-cuspinera\">Luis Ponce Cuspinera<\/a><\/strong>&nbsp;and Iacopo Vivarelli&nbsp; <strong>Evaluation of an AI-assisted marking and feedback tool<\/strong>&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Module conveners were asked to re-mark at least one question using Graide to assess feedback quality and quantity, staff satisfaction, grading speed, and the overall impact of AI. They expressed a strong interest in continuing to use Graide, highlighting its value and impact. Additionally, analysis showed that in many cases, over 50% of grading tasks were completed with \u201cAI full assistance,\u201d demonstrating the tool\u2019s capability to autonomously deliver effective feedback.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ong><a href=\"https:\/\/profiles.sussex.ac.uk\/p306034-emily-danvers\">Emily Danvers<\/a><\/strong>&nbsp;
